Twenty tracks inspired by the Master of Horror.
With the release of John Carpenter’s Lost Themes, interest in the films and music by the horror legend is at an all-time high.
The synth obsessives at Retro Promenade have taken that to heart, curating a compilation of original material inspired by Carpenter’s films, including Halloween, The Thing, Big Trouble In Little China, They Live and more.
